Output e01f5d0dc81b6138e442ac77c7a8db253fa13b53cadc9169147c0c6f107fab30:5

value
34844692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67207d7520f25c681a8c5c1e568ce96f7cbb62a1 OP_EQUAL
address
MHJSkdyM2UNn6iEEf6nnTUgEz9wUvPdLKr
transaction
e01f5d0dc81b6138e442ac77c7a8db253fa13b53cadc9169147c0c6f107fab30
spent
true